Tue 07 Apr 2009 07:11:44 PM UTC, original submission:  

Although studies show the benefits of transport parallelism for internet applications in decreasing latency and increasing reliability there are still few implementations available. Also at
layer 7, parallelization efforts have been made with arguable results. In this work, I propose several ways to improve GNU MyServer content delivery performance in three parts:
1. decrease the time information spend under 7th OSI layer(that increase loss probability) by transport
parallelism,
2. increase application layer protocol parallelism allowing efficient hight bandwidth
network utilization,
3. layer 7 protocol aggregation over a single connection.
